The Ford government is pushing the province’s largest city to consider handing a major subway contract to an Ontario company, bypassing the competitive bidding process, amid tariff threats from the United States.

Job creation in Ontario continued at a “moderate” pace last year but failed to keep pace with the number of people looking for work.
